Output 31a22d8fe8fa26c9a204968a03cda6190121a3ede894ea67d98947daff7b6470:1

value
68735463
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c9af7eadacac058d392e485a6a513e302e507fd OP_EQUAL
address
3EWUAo517rKqpo4s24rsPDfspAUGWewFcr
transaction
31a22d8fe8fa26c9a204968a03cda6190121a3ede894ea67d98947daff7b6470
spent
true